Product details

Speed and sprinting ability are fundamental to success in almost all sports. Therefore, training should focus on playfully acquiring a form of sprinting and running that allows for high speed in a variety of situations as economically as possible, so that saved energy can be used for controlled movements in games or competitions. Unlike many running books, "Faster Sprinting and Running in All Sports" emphasizes the neuromuscular and learning theoretical foundations of movement more strongly as a new element.
